The Finance clerk’s primary responsibility will be to work closely with the Director of Finance in maintaining proper records and accounting of financial assets.  This position will consist of shared services with Central Lincoln County YMCA. These functions will be carried out in keeping with the Goals and Mission of the YMCA. 

Areas of Responsibility: 
  • Assist with the development and maintenance of an accounts receivable database for Child Care Food Program. Including but not limited to child care billing and state subsidies.
  • Assist Finance Assistant with collections.
  • Assist with cash reconciliation and daily deposit.
  • Maintain account payables documentation, data entry and communication with vendors.
  • Assist with recording general month end accounting entries and assist in production and distribution of monthly financials.
  • Responsible for month-end bank reconciliations
  • Maintains fixed asset ledgers and depreciation schedules.
  • Responsible for year-end verification of resale merchandise inventories.
  • Act as back up to Marketing and Member Services as backup to the front desk.
  • Support all other responsibilities as assigned.
  • Assist in Human Resource administration.
  • Major component of this position will be the added responsibility of Camp Registrar. 
Skills/Experience: 
  • Advanced computer skills, including intimate knowledge of Microsoft Office products such as Word, Publisher, Excel, Power Point or the equivalent.
  • Basic working knowledge of bookkeeping and financial transactions.
  • Highly-organized
  • Excellent problem solving skills with attention to detail and accuracy.
  • Willingness to learn new computer programs that support the YMCA’s business. 
  • Strong interpersonal skills.
  • The ability to work with the public in a positive and friendly manner.
  • Ability to work in a fast paced environment and the willingness to work as a team member promoting the YMCA mission.

Mission: 

The YMCA mission is: To put Christian principles into practice through programs that build healthy spirit, mind and body for all. YMCA of the USA (Y-USA) is the national resource office for the Y, one of the nation's leading nonprofits strengthening communities through youth development, healthy living and social responsibility. Across the U.S., 2,700 Ys engage 22 million men, women and children – of all ages, incomes and backgrounds – to nurture the potential of children and teens, improve the nation's health and well-being and provide opportunities to give back and support neighbors. Anchored in more than 10,000 communities, the Y has the longstanding relationships and physical presence needed not just to promise, but also to deliver, lasting personal and social change.

Programs: 
  1. YOUTH DEVELOPMENT: Nurturing the potential of children and teens
  2. HEALTHY LIVING: Improving the nation’s health and well-being
  3. SOCIAL RESPONSIBILITY: Giving back and providing support to neighbors
